The sensation of "veins blasting" during arm day is a unique and motivating experience that many fitness enthusiasts look forward to. This feeling typically comes from increased blood flow to the muscles, known as the muscle pump, which causes veins to become more prominent under the skin. Aside from the physical appearance, this pump indicates that your muscles are getting the nutrient-rich blood they need to recover and grow. From personal experience, focusing on arm day not only helps improve muscle size in the biceps, triceps, and forearms but also strengthens grip and improves overall upper body performance. A variety of exercises such as bicep curls, tricep dips, and hammer curls can effectively target these muscle groups. Incorporating progressive overload—gradually increasing the weight or resistance—will help sustain vein visibility and maximize muscle growth. Hydration and proper nutrition play crucial roles as well. Drinking enough water ensures your blood volume is adequate to achieve that pumped feeling, while consuming foods rich in nitrates like beets can boost blood flow. It’s also essential to avoid excessive fatigue by balancing arm workouts with rest days to prevent injury.
